Skip to content

Project: Ascent is a continuation of Project: Odyssey, which is roadmap and progress tracker to build and showcase my skills through projects and expand to real businesses.

Notifications You must be signed in to change notification settings

rajin-khan/Project-Ascent

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 

Repository files navigation

Repo banner

PROJECT: ASCENT

A leap of faith.

A continuation of the journey, building upon the foundation of PROJECT: ODYSSEY to reach new heights.

🎯 Objective

This repository continues my journey to:

  • Build deeper expertise in web development, machine learning, and systems design.
  • Build at least three scalable businesses that generate passive income.
  • Scale existing MVPs into real businesses—taking projects like Tessro, PuffNotes, CanvAID, and Syncly from working prototypes to profitable SaaS products with payment plans and proper infrastructure.
  • Tackle more complex problems through ambitious, well-architected projects.
  • Create a portfolio that demonstrates advanced technical skills and real-world impact.
  • Push boundaries and explore cutting-edge technologies.
  • Push myself beyond my comfort zones.

Note: This project builds upon the foundation laid in PROJECT: ODYSSEY. The first three months focus on scaling existing MVPs into businesses. Future months are placeholder projects.


📅 Project Roadmap


January: Scale Tessro & PuffNotes with Payment Plans

  • Objective: Transform Tessro (synchronized video playback) and PuffNotes (AI-powered note-taking) from free MVPs into profitable SaaS products by implementing subscription tiers, payment processing, usage limits, and premium features.
  • Skills Covered: Stripe Integration, Subscription Management, Feature Gating, Usage Analytics, Payment Plans, User Onboarding.
  • Outcome: Two revenue-generating SaaS products with freemium models—Tessro targeting remote teams and movie nights, PuffNotes targeting students and professionals.
Technology Used Stripe React Node.js
Key Features Subscription tiers, payment processing, usage limits, premium features, analytics dashboard, billing management.
Learning Outcome Master monetizing existing products, implement subscription systems, and scale MVPs into sustainable businesses.

February: Build CanvAID as a Paid Platform

  • Objective: Complete and launch CanvAID as a monetized SaaS platform, adding payment plans, premium AI features, Canvas LMS integrations, and a freemium model targeting the 30M+ students using Canvas.
  • Skills Covered: Canvas LMS API, Stripe Integration, Subscription Management, Feature Gating, AI API Optimization, User Analytics.
  • Outcome: A profitable study companion SaaS with freemium model that helps students organize course materials, generate study guides, and create flashcards—solving a real pain point in the $11B+ EdTech market.
Technology Used React TypeScript Stripe
Key Features Canvas LMS integration, AI study guides, flashcard generation, assignment analysis, subscription tiers, usage analytics.
Learning Outcome Master building educational SaaS products, understand the EdTech market, and monetize AI-powered study tools.

March: Build Syncly as a Paid Platform

  • Objective: Transform Syncly from an MVP into a profitable SaaS platform by adding subscription plans, premium features (advanced AI search, unlimited storage aggregation, priority support), and monetizing the unified cloud file management solution.
  • Skills Covered: FastAPI, React, Stripe Integration, Multi-Cloud APIs (Google Drive, Dropbox), AI Search Optimization, Subscription Management.
  • Outcome: A revenue-generating SaaS targeting professionals and teams managing files across multiple cloud services, addressing the $89B+ cloud storage market's fragmentation problem.
Technology Used FastAPI React Stripe
Key Features Multi-cloud file management, AI-powered search, file splitting, Telegram bot integration, subscription tiers, storage analytics.
Learning Outcome Master building cloud storage SaaS products, understand multi-cloud integration challenges, and monetize file management solutions.

April: API Integration Platform for Non-Technical Users (Placeholder)

  • Objective: Create a visual, no-code platform that connects different SaaS tools and APIs without writing code—solving the integration problem that costs businesses thousands in developer time.
  • Skills Covered: Node.js, React, OAuth2, API Gateway, Workflow Engine, Webhook System, Zapier/Make.com competitor.
  • Outcome: A profitable automation platform targeting the $13B+ integration platform market, with freemium model and enterprise tiers.
Technology Used Node.js React PostgreSQL
Key Features Visual workflow builder, 500+ API connectors, webhook handling, data transformation, error handling, monitoring.
Learning Outcome Master API integration patterns, understand the automation platform market, and build scalable workflow engines.

May: AI-Powered Content Creation Suite for Businesses (Placeholder)

  • Objective: Build a comprehensive content creation platform that generates articles, video scripts, social posts, and email campaigns using AI—targeting the $400B+ content marketing industry.
  • Skills Covered: Next.js, AI APIs (GPT-4, Claude), Content Management, SEO Optimization, Multi-format Export.
  • Outcome: A SaaS product that saves businesses 10+ hours/week on content creation, with $49-299/month pricing and high-value proposition.
Technology Used Next.js Python PostgreSQL
Key Features AI article generation, video script writing, social media content, email campaigns, SEO optimization, brand voice training.
Learning Outcome Understand the content creation market, master AI prompt engineering, and build multi-format content generation systems.

June: Developer Job Board with AI Resume Parser and Matching (Placeholder)

  • Objective: Create a job board that automatically parses resumes using AI, matches candidates to jobs based on skills and experience, and provides insights to both employers and job seekers.
  • Skills Covered: Next.js, AI/ML (NLP, Resume Parsing), Matching Algorithms, Search Engine, Payment Processing.
  • Outcome: A profitable two-sided marketplace in the $28B+ recruitment market, with revenue from job postings ($99-499) and premium candidate features.
Technology Used Next.js Python PostgreSQL
Key Features AI resume parsing, intelligent job matching, candidate ranking, employer dashboard, application tracking, salary insights.
Learning Outcome Master two-sided marketplace models, understand NLP for document processing, and build scalable matching algorithms.

July: Privacy-First Email Client with AI Features (Placeholder)

  • Objective: Build an email client that prioritizes privacy with end-to-end encryption, AI-powered email summarization, smart filtering, and no data tracking—targeting privacy-conscious users and businesses.
  • Skills Covered: Electron/Web App, Email Protocols (IMAP/SMTP), Encryption, AI Summarization, React.
  • Outcome: A subscription-based email client ($5-15/month) in the $4B+ email client market, with strong differentiation through privacy and AI features.
Technology Used React TypeScript Node.js
Key Features End-to-end encryption, AI email summaries, smart filtering, zero tracking, cross-platform sync, custom domains.
Learning Outcome Master email protocols, understand privacy-first product design, and build secure communication applications.

August: Automated Software Testing Platform with AI (Placeholder)

  • Objective: Develop a platform that automates software testing using AI to generate test cases, detect bugs, and provide code quality insights—solving the $50B+ software testing market.
  • Skills Covered: Python, AI/ML, Test Automation, CI/CD Integration, Code Analysis, Reporting.
  • Outcome: A SaaS product that saves development teams 20+ hours/week on testing, with $99-999/month pricing targeting development teams.
Technology Used Python Docker Kubernetes
Key Features AI test case generation, automated bug detection, code quality analysis, CI/CD integration, test coverage reports, performance testing.
Learning Outcome Master test automation, understand the software testing market, and build AI-powered developer tools.

September: Real-Time Data Visualization Platform for Businesses (Placeholder)

  • Objective: Create a platform that turns complex business data into intuitive, interactive dashboards with real-time updates—targeting the $30B+ business intelligence market.
  • Skills Covered: React, D3.js, WebSockets, Time-Series Databases, Data Processing, Dashboard Builder.
  • Outcome: A SaaS product that helps businesses make data-driven decisions, with $79-499/month pricing and strong retention through daily usage.
Technology Used React Node.js PostgreSQL
Key Features Drag-and-drop dashboard builder, real-time data streaming, custom visualizations, data connectors, sharing and collaboration, mobile access.
Learning Outcome Master data visualization, understand the BI market, and build interactive dashboard platforms.

October: AI Agent Automation Platform for Small Businesses (Placeholder)

  • Objective: Build a no-code platform that helps small businesses automate workflows using AI agents—handling customer support, data entry, social media posting, and email management without technical expertise.
  • Skills Covered: Next.js, TypeScript, LangChain, OpenAI/Anthropic APIs, Workflow Engine, Stripe Integration.
  • Outcome: A SaaS platform that generates recurring revenue by solving the $200M+ AI automation consulting market, targeting small businesses who can't afford custom AI solutions.
Technology Used Next.js TypeScript Python
Key Features No-code workflow builder, AI agent marketplace, API integrations, subscription billing, analytics dashboard.
Learning Outcome Master building AI-powered SaaS products, understand the $200M+ AI consulting market, and create scalable automation platforms.

November: Mental Health Specialist Matching Platform (Placeholder)

  • Objective: Create a platform that matches individuals with therapists based on treatment approaches, specialties, insurance, and personal preferences—solving the $225B+ mental health market's accessibility problem.
  • Skills Covered: Next.js, Matching Algorithms, Payment Processing, Video Integration, HIPAA Compliance, Search Engine.
  • Outcome: A two-sided marketplace with revenue from therapist subscriptions ($99-299/month) and patient booking fees, addressing the critical mental health access gap.
Technology Used Next.js TypeScript PostgreSQL
Key Features Intelligent therapist matching, insurance verification, video sessions, appointment scheduling, progress tracking, HIPAA compliance.
Learning Outcome Master two-sided marketplace models, understand healthcare compliance, and build platforms that solve real social problems.

December: Digital Product Marketplace for Niche Professionals (Placeholder)

  • Objective: Build a marketplace platform for selling digital products (templates, courses, tools) to specific professional niches—targeting the $366B+ digital products market with focused verticals.
  • Skills Covered: Next.js, E-commerce, Payment Processing, Content Delivery, Search Engine, Review System.
  • Outcome: A profitable marketplace with 10-30% commission on sales, targeting niches like legal templates for therapists, fitness planners for remote workers, or developer toolkits.
Technology Used Next.js Stripe PostgreSQL
Key Features Product listings, secure payments, digital delivery, review system, creator dashboard, analytics, affiliate program.
Learning Outcome Master marketplace models, understand digital product distribution, and build scalable e-commerce platforms with high margins.

💡 Project Goals

  • Master advanced systems design and architecture.
  • Ship production-grade applications that solve real problems.
  • Build over three scalable businesses that generate passive income.
  • Find my own style, create things uniquely mine.

📈 Progress Tracker

Month Goal Status
January Scale Tessro & PuffNotes with Payment Plans ⚪ Not Started
February Build CanvAID as a Paid Platform ⚪ Not Started
March Build Syncly as a Paid Platform ⚪ Not Started
April API Integration Platform for Non-Technical Users ⚪ Not Started
May AI-Powered Content Creation Suite for Businesses ⚪ Not Started
June Developer Job Board with AI Resume Parser ⚪ Not Started
July Privacy-First Email Client with AI Features ⚪ Not Started
August Automated Software Testing Platform with AI ⚪ Not Started
September Real-Time Data Visualization Platform for Businesses ⚪ Not Started
October AI Agent Automation Platform for Small Businesses ⚪ Not Started
November Mental Health Specialist Matching Platform ⚪ Not Started
December Digital Product Marketplace for Niche Professionals ⚪ Not Started

The Leap of Faith

I adore Spider-Man: Into the Spider-Verse. There's this scene (the cover) where Miles is at the top of the Williamsburg Savings Bank, moving closer to the edge. He asks: "When do I know I'm Spider-Man?"

Peter's answer? "You won't. That's all it is, Miles... a leap of faith."

The screenplay (it's in the assets folder) describes what happens next: "Miles walks to the edge of the roof, the wind buffeting... and LEAPS! The camera is UPSIDE DOWN. Miles isn't falling through frame. He's RISING."

That's the thing, right? You don't know if you're ready. You won't know until you jump. And when you do, the camera flips. You're not falling. You're rising.

About

Project: Ascent is a continuation of Project: Odyssey, which is roadmap and progress tracker to build and showcase my skills through projects and expand to real businesses.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published